More than Petticoats: Remarkable New Mexico Women presents twelve profiles of women whose artistry, intelligence, and courage broke down barriers in the Land of Enchantment and throughout the world. Among the women included are the Harvey Girls, railroad waitresses and bearers of culture and refinement in the untamed frontier; Mother Magdalen and the Sisters of Loretto, pioneers of education; Nampeyo, master potter and preserver of Hopi culture; Elsie Clews Parsons, innovative anthropologist and trailblazing feminist; and Georgia O'Keeffe, iconoclast and renowned painter. These women braved battles, saved nations, scaled mountains, and created masterpieces. Read about their exceptional lives in this collection of absorbing biographies. Twelve Stories: Mother Magdalen and the Sisters of Loretto, Nampeyo Snake That Does Not bite, Mary Colter, Elsie Clews Parsons, The Harvey Girls, Mabfel Dodge Luhan, Frieda awrence, Maria Martinez, Georgia O'Keefe, Laura Gilpin, Millicent Rogers, and Jesusita Aragon.
